A Model Context Protocol (MCP) server that provides a set of tools for retrieving information about SonarQube projects like metrics (actual and historical), issues, health status.
Uptime monitoring for websites, APIs, SSL certificates, domain expiry, ping and TCP/UDP ports. 15 tools to list, create, pause and delete monitors, pull incident timelines with error codes and checker locations, and read hourly or daily uptime and response-time series. Checks run from probes in several countries. Remote server at https://mcp.uptybots.com/mcp needs no API key - it speaks OAuth 2.1 and the client registers itself; the stdio package is npx -y uptybots-mcp-server.

Fastmcp Sonarqube Metrics Tools (6)
Expose SonarQube data through FastMCP
Retrieve current and historical project metrics
Collect paginated component-tree metrics
List projects and filter issues
Check instance health
Create or delete projects with administrator permissions
